Мне кажется, что поведение системы вполне логично. Вы же сами указываете в прогнозе дату покрываемой потребности - 1 июня. Если закупленное под это количество было продано раньше (25 мая), то система резонно сочла, что исходная потребность так и осталась неудовлетворённой, а значит, надо сделать ещё одну закупку.
Попробуйте поиграться в отрицательными днями в группе покрытия. Хотя, в данной постановке, это и не решение проблемы как таковой в любом случае
|